Arsenal’s 16-Year-Old Max Dowman Sets Premier League Scoring Record

Published on

Max Dowman etched his name into football history on Saturday, becoming the youngest goalscorer in Premier League annals at 16 years and 75 days old. The Arsenal midfielder sprinted from his own half and slotted into an empty net, securing a 2-0 victory over Everton.

Separate Treatment in the Dressing Room

Despite his match-winning heroics, Dowman could not join the ecstatic adult dressing room celebrations. As a minor, he changes in a separate space near the referees’ room before entering for team talks.

A Prodigy from Age Four

Dowman has dazzled opponents since childhood. Scouts spotted him at age four. By 13, he became Arsenal’s youngest under-18 player; at 14, he debuted for the under-21s and earned a spot on England’s under-17 team while training with Arsenal’s first team. Earlier this year, he set records as the youngest player in Champions League history and Arsenal’s youngest starter.

Strict Safeguarding Protocols

Clear rules govern minors in professional football. Dowman balances football with school, preparing for GCSE exams this summer via private tutoring. Arsenal assigns a security team member to stay near him at all times. He never interacts alone with uncleared individuals, requires parental consent for away trips, and travels with a chaperone.

Lucy Ward, former Leeds United welfare officer, emphasized: “In the eyes of the law, he is still a child. He looks and behaves like an adult, he’s in an adult environment and scores goals for Arsenal, but the law says that he is treated as a child until he is 18.” Dowman prefers to blend in, but these measures protect young players.

Outgrowing Youth Football

Last season, Dowman dominated peers so thoroughly he outpaced youth competition. Premier League age rules delayed his senior breakthrough, but Arsenal manager Mikel Arteta compared him to a young Lionel Messi in January after Dowman signed a pre-contract agreement—negotiated by his father—with a professional deal set for his 17th birthday in December.

Arteta praised his composure: “He doesn’t seem to be fazed by the occasion or the moment or the context or the opponent. I’ve seen a lot of players with talent but at 16, very few that can cope with that level of demand.”

A Moment for the Ages

Dowman’s goal showcased finesse and power: a deft header for control, physical duel to evade Everton’s Vitalii Mykolenko, and a deft touch that spun Leicester’s Kiernan Dewsbury-Hall. It propelled Arsenal toward their first Premier League title in 20 years.

Football pundit Gary Neville called it “a magical moment for Max Dowman, a magical moment for Arsenal… This kid does look different.”
